Key Responsibilities
Ø Consult with clients and management to determine the type, style, and scale of planned developments, renovations, and external environments.
Ø Conduct site inspections and compile data on geographical, ecological, and environmental factors such as topography, soil, vegetation, and hydrology to inform design decisions.
Ø Prepare conceptual designs, sketches, and detailed working drawings that integrate natural and built elements harmoniously.
Ø Develop project documentation, including specifications, cost estimates, and contract documents, to support tendering and construction processes.
Ø Formulate land-use and development recommendations, ensuring compliance with environmental standards and sustainability objectives.
Ø Coordinate with architects, engineers, planners, and construction professionals to ensure design integrity and functionality throughout all project stages.
Ø Advise on the selection of materials and plant species appropriate for local conditions, promoting ecological balance and aesthetic quality.
Ø Monitor and inspect construction work to ensure compliance with approved plans, specifications, and quality standards.
